Smart Sourcing for Frugal Finds

Check joints for wobble, look for solid wood or quality veneer, and scan for water damage or deep cracks. Drawers should slide smoothly, or at least have rails you can repair. Good bones mean less frustration and more budget left for beautiful finishes.

Tools and Materials: The Affordable Upcycler’s Kit

A multi-bit screwdriver, sanding sponge, putty knife, wood glue, clamps, a sturdy brush, and a drop cloth cover most beginner projects. Add a respirator for sanding and finishes. This streamlined set keeps costs low while giving you control over every careful step.

Tools and Materials: The Affordable Upcycler’s Kit

Water-based primer and low-VOC paint behave beautifully, dry quickly, and clean up with ease. Consider matte for forgiving texture, or satin for wipeable practicality. Sample sizes and leftover mixes can refresh small pieces, while a clear coat protects edges from everyday bumps and spills.
Tape off panels or legs to divide light and dark tones, guiding the eye away from dings or repairs. Color blocking turns an uneven surface into a design feature, making thrifted pieces feel modern, intentional, and playful without demanding expensive materials or tools.
Hidden storage in plain sight
Convert a vintage trunk into a coffee table with soft-close hinges, or lift a bench seat to tuck away blankets. Add shallow drawers under a console for mail and chargers. When furniture hides clutter, tiny rooms breathe easier and budgets stretch happily further.
Convertible pieces for flexible living
A reclaimed door becomes a slim desk on trestles that stows when guests arrive. A rolling cart morphs from bar to plant stand to craft station. Versatility keeps you from buying duplicates, saving money while adapting gracefully to daily rhythms and changing needs.

Project Walkthrough: From Wobbly Chair to Wow

Flip the chair, test every joint, and mark movement. Carefully disassemble loose connections, clean old glue, and apply fresh wood glue with clamps. Check for square before tightening hardware. This patient, methodical prep turns wobble into strength without buying expensive replacements.

Project Walkthrough: From Wobbly Chair to Wow

Feather rough spots with a sanding sponge, then prime to unify surfaces and boost adhesion. Apply thin, even coats, allowing proper drying and gentle de-nibbing between layers. A satin finish offers durability for daily use while highlighting graceful curves and crisp edges beautifully.
